Kid Friendly Activities

Skiing
Kids may not be able to tackle the Big Couloir on top of Lone Peak quite yet, so enroll them in ski or snowboard camp at Big Sky Resort for a half or full day. They’ll get great, skill-appropriate instruction and meet other kids on the mountain. Wednesday afternoons kids do a mountain treasure-hunt on skis and on Thursdays parents can cheer on as kids race down the course of Chet’s Knob (Kids age 4-14). At Moonlight Basin kids 3-4 can do a private lesson in conjunction with daycare and older kids do a half-day group lesson with daycare.

Grizzly and Wolf Discovery Center in West Yellowstone
Born in captivity or labeled “nuisance bears,” the grizzlies and wolves at the Discovery Center are unable to live in the wild. Instead, they roam the animal sanctuary year-round (these grizzlies don’t hibernate!), giving you a chance to get a rare up-close look at these great beasts. Kids love participating in one of the Centers educational programs led by staff naturalists or helping hide food for the bears in the Keeper Kids program ($5.50 for children 5 - 12, free for children under 5).

Museum of the Rockies in Bozeman
Check out the largest Tyrannosaurus rex skull ever unearthed or catch a show at the Digistar planetarium. Kids also love the Living History Farm, where re-enactors dress in frontier period costumes ($10 for adults, $9 for senior, $7 for children 5-18, free for children 4 and under).

Zipline
Kids over three feet tall love swinging like Tarzan through the trees and over the slopes on Big Sky Resort’s Zipline. You’ll zip on three different lines over two hours, speeding 25 mph 60 feet above the ground.
